El cuento hispánico: A Graded Literary Anthology, 6/e

Edward J. Mullen, University of Missouri, Columbia
John F. Garganigo, Washington University

ISBN: 0072818883
Copyright year: 2004

What's New?



  • Five new stories, including selections by Gabriel García Márquez and Sandra Cisneros, have been added in this edition.
  • The Contexto cultural sections, which precede each story and provide additional sociopolitical, historical, and cultural information, are now written in Spanish throughout the book.
  • En grupos is a new partner/group activity at the end of each chapter that promotes student interaction and discussion about the story.
  • This new website provides additional resources and activities for students, including additional biographic information about the writers and Web-based activities.
